Catalytic imine-imine cross-coupling reactions

Chem Commun (Camb). 2014 Nov 7;50(86):13041-4. doi: 10.1039/c4cc06156j.

Abstract

We report here efficient catalytic imine-imine cross-coupling reactions based on an umpolung strategy; an imine bearing a 9-fluorenyl moiety on its nitrogen atom, which acted as a nucleophile, reacted with another imine to afford an imine-imine cross-coupling adduct in high yield. Furthermore, a chiral guanidine acted as a chiral catalyst for these coupling reactions, and optically active 1,2-diamines were obtained in high yields with high enantioselectivities.
